Kalak in context

With 2,203 people at the 2011 Census, Kalak was the 120th most populous of its district's 653 villages, above the district average of 1,571.

Literacy stood at 71.14%, 6.8 points below the district's rural average of 77.99%.

The sex ratio was 883 women per 1,000 men (55 below the district's rural figure of 938).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 858, 65 below the rural national 923.
